What are Piles?
Hemorrhoids, commonly known as Piles, is a condition where the naturally occurring anal cushions enlarge abnormally and cause trouble. These anal cushions, when enlarged, can cause pain, bleeding, and protrude out of the anus during passing motions.

The treatment of hemorrhoids has been traditionally done by surgically cutting and removing the pile masses.
The advent of LASER has revolutionized this treatment.
Why Laser Treatment for Piles?
The fundamental difference between LASER vs. other methods of Piles treatment is:
In this method, no tissue is cut or removed from the anus. The anal cushions have been found to have a vital function in the process of control of defecation(passing stools)—all the traditional methods aimed at cutting and removing the cushions. In contrast, LASER just puts them back in position and shrinks them at the same time painlessly.
This makes the LASER method safer and has the least disturbance to the normal anal functioning.

How is Laser Treatment for Piles done?
LASER uses a focused beam of light from a source to generate energy. This beam, when focused on a pile mass shrinks it by sealing the blood vessels inside the pile. It also fixes the anal cushion so that it can no longer come out of the anus.
Although laser treatments are very effective and precise, they tend to be at the costlier side as specialized equipment and tools are used. Patients who suffer first, second or third-degree hemorrhoid condition in the anal area are given the option of the laser.
LASER treatment, when done by skilled colorectal surgeons, gives excellent results, and the patient goes home on the same day of the procedure.
